1B Boys Basketball District Tournament: Shorewood Christian 49, Tulalip Heritage 42

MOUNTLAKE TERRACE -- Shorewood Christian grabbed the final spot in regionals and ended Tulalip Heritage's season with a win in a 1B District tournament game. Kanum Tobar paced Tulalip Heritage with 18 points, including two 3-pointers. Shorewood Christian's Kyle and Micah Lorenz scored 12 and 11 points, respectively.

At Mountlake Terrace H.S.

Shorewood Christian 13 10 10 9 -- 49

Tulalip Heritage 18 8 6 17 -- 42

Shorewood Christian--K. Lorenz 12, King 8, Brotherton 3, M. Lorenz 11, Howell 14. Tulalip Heritage--Kidd 10, Enick 6, Jones 4, Tobar 18, Jimicum 2, Fryberg 2. 3-point goals--M. Lorenz 2, Tobar 2. Records--Shorewood Christian not reported. Tulalip Heritage 11-9.
